What Does LFG Mean in Text?

LFG stands for “Let’s F*ing Go!”**
It’s used when someone is pumped, ready, excited, or celebrating a win.

It can express:

  • Motivation
  • Celebration
  • Team energy
  • Hype
  • Readiness

Example:
“Just got the job offer — LFG!!!”

In short:
👉 LFG = Let’s F*ing Go = hype, excitement, or teamwork energy.**


Where Is LFG Commonly Used?

You’ll see LFG most often in spaces full of energy, team dynamics, or hype moments:

  • 🎮 Gaming chats (team-ready callouts)
  • 🏆 Sports messages
  • 🚀 Motivational posts
  • 📱 Snapchat & Instagram stories
  • 🗣️ Group chats
  • 🔥 TikTok comments
  • 🎤 Live-stream chats

When to Use and When Not to Use LFG

When to Use

  • When celebrating a win
  • Hyping your friends
  • Before starting something exciting
  • In gaming or sports
  • When motivating someone
  • On social media posts or comments

When NOT to Use

  • At work (unless your workplace is super casual)
  • In emails or formal messages
  • In serious or sensitive conversations
  • With people who dislike profanity

FAQs

What does LFG mean?

It means “Let’s F***ing Go!” — used to express excitement or hype.

Is LFG appropriate for work?

Usually no, unless your workplace is extremely casual.

Is LFG positive or negative?

Positive — it’s used to celebrate or motivate.

Do gamers use LFG differently?

Sometimes it also means “Looking For Group,” but that’s in MMO or RPG contexts.

Can LFG be used without the profanity?

Yes! Some people say “Let’s freakin’ go!” or “Let’s gooo!”

Why do athletes say LFG?

To hype themselves or their team before a big moment.
